About R. Rengaraj

R. Rengaraj is a scholar working on Energy Engineering and Power Technology, Control and Systems Engineering and Electrical and Electronic Engineering, having authored 39 papers that have together received 624 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Electric Power System Optimization (12 papers), Microgrid Control and Optimization (10 papers) and Smart Grid Energy Management (9 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Energy Engineering and Power Technology (41 citations), Electrical and Electronic Engineering (514 citations) and Control and Systems Engineering (193 citations). R. Rengaraj has collaborated with scholars based in India and United States. Frequent co-authors include S. Salivahanan, P. Subbaraj, L. Premalatha, A. Bhuvanesh, S. Geetha, S. Kannan, S. Mary Raja Slochanal, N. Karuppiah, S. Tamilselvi and Praveen Kumar Balachandran. Their work appears in journ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, Applied Energy and International Journal of Hydrogen Energy.
